"""
This is the core module availing all the abstractions of the anilist api
"""
from typing import Literal
import requests
from .anilist_data_schema import AnilistDataSchema, AnilistUser
from .queries_graphql import (
airing_schedule_query,
anime_characters_query,
anime_query,
anime_relations_query,
get_logged_in_user_query,
media_list_mutation,
media_list_query,
most_favourite_query,
most_popular_query,
most_recently_updated_query,
most_scored_query,
recommended_query,
search_query,
trending_query,
upcoming_anime_query,
)
# from kivy.network.urlrequest import UrlRequestRequests
ANILIST_ENDPOINT = "https://graphql.anilist.co"
class AniListApi:
"""
This class provides an abstraction for the anilist api
"""
def login_user(self, token: str):
self.token = token
self.headers = {"Authorization": f"Bearer {self.token}"}
user = self.get_logged_in_user()
if not user:
return
if not user[0]:
return
user_info: AnilistUser = user[1]["data"]["Viewer"] # pyright:ignore
self.user_id = user_info["id"] # pyright:ignore
return user_info
def update_login_info(self, user: AnilistUser, token: str):
self.token = token
self.headers = {"Authorization": f"Bearer {self.token}"}
self.user_id = user["id"]
def get_logged_in_user(self):
if not self.headers:
return
return self._make_authenticated_request(get_logged_in_user_query)
def update_anime_list(self, values_to_update: dict):
variables = {"userId": self.user_id, **values_to_update}
return self._make_authenticated_request(media_list_mutation, variables)
def get_anime_list(
self,
status: Literal[
"CURRENT", "PLANNING", "COMPLETED", "DROPPED", "PAUSED", "REPEATING"
],
):
variables = {"status": status, "userId": self.user_id}
return self._make_authenticated_request(media_list_query, variables)
def _make_authenticated_request(self, query: str, variables: dict = {}):
"""
The core abstraction for getting authenticated data from the anilist api
Parameters:
----------
query:str
a valid anilist graphql query
variables:dict
variables to pass to the anilist api
"""
# req=UrlRequestRequests(url, self.got_data,)
try:
# TODO: check if data is as expected
response = requests.post(
ANILIST_ENDPOINT,
json={"query": query, "variables": variables},
timeout=10,
headers=self.headers,
)
anilist_data = response.json()
return (True, anilist_data)
except requests.exceptions.Timeout:
return (
False,
{
"Error": "Timeout Exceeded for connection there might be a problem with your internet or anilist is down."
},
) # type: ignore
except requests.exceptions.ConnectionError:
return (
False,
{
"Error": "There might be a problem with your internet or anilist is down."
},
) # type: ignore
except Exception as e:
return (False, {"Error": f"{e}"}) # type: ignore
def get_watchlist(self):
variables = {"status": "CURRENT", "userId": self.user_id}
return self._make_authenticated_request(media_list_query, variables)
